Changing Pubs into Homes to Be Made Harder Under New Rules The Labour government has updated the National Planning Policy Framework (NPPF) to make it more difficult for developers to convert pubs into housing or offices.
The new rules require developers to demonstrate that there is no reasonable prospect of keeping a pub business running before converting the premises.
This move is seen as a step in the right direction, but it does not address the root causes of pub closures.
